What happens if someone wishes to leave the partnership?
Many such relationships end in failure because parties have not considered fully their commitments and responsibilities. We strongly recommend that all joint ownership relationships are formalised with a document compiled by a legal professional. Depreciation Over the past 3 years we have receive a great deal of feedback from people who have purchased Static Caravan holiday homes. The majority of this feedback is very positive with many people enjoying long term lifestyle benefits. As with any capital purchase, such as a new car, if you make the wrong decision and wish to sell soon after purchase, depreciation becomes a major factor. Customers who buy a new, sited Static Caravan and choose to sell it quickly will be affected heavily by depreciation, and this is generally the source of any negative feedback we receive. Sited Static Caravans are very susceptible to depreciation in the early years of ownership as a Static Caravan is effectively sold as a package with the choice of pitch.
